Output 3a51fd54eab3669f34a21858f6de0e184d36e826d883843bfbfb41f5b160d848:0

value
1081908
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b385a3e7523c93a734086e51c77542c42702155 OP_EQUAL
address
3CvYYacSNteKNtTVWuKMuedeeGw1YdAUJj
transaction
3a51fd54eab3669f34a21858f6de0e184d36e826d883843bfbfb41f5b160d848
spent
true